Text factories are a special type of BBEdit document that allow
you to define and apply multiple actions (such as 'Replace All')
without needing to write a script.
To get started, just choose File -> New -> Text Factory to have
BBEdit create a new text factory document. You can then add &
configure any desired number of 'Replace All' actions, click the
"Choose" button to select the files and/or folders that you want
the factory to process, and press the 'Run' button in the lower
right corner to run the factory.
[PS: You can find lots more info about creating and using text
factories in Chapter 5 of the included PDF manual; just choose
Help -> User Manual.]
